Well this list, Xarfax, is from the TAVERN INFO

Here are the symbols you'll will encounter in the rating system.

A- Attack Skill
D- Defense Skill
S- Speed
G- Growth
C- Cost
H- Hitpoints
Dmg - Damage

LEVEL1
-------

Non-upgraded:           A\D H\S G\C Dmg
========================================================
1. Centaurs             5\3 8\6    28\70    2-3
2. Pikemen              4\5    10\4    28\60    1-3
3. Skeletons            5\4     6\4    30\60    1-3  
4. Goblins              4\2     5\5    38\40    1-2  
5. Troglodytes          4\3     5\4    35\50 1-3      
6. Gnolls 3\5     6\4    30\50    2-3              
7. Pixies             2\2     3\7    50\25    1-2
8. Imps 2\3     4\5    38\50    1-2
9. Gremlins 3\3     4\4    32\30    1-2


Upgraded versions: A\D H\S G\C Dmg
========================================================
1. Centaur Captains     6\3    10\8    28\90    2-3        
2. Halberdiers          6\5    10\5    28\75    2-3      
3. Sprites              2\2     3\9    50\30    1-3
4. Gnoll Marauders 4\6     6\5    30\70    2-3  
5. Skeleton Warriors    6\6     6\5    30\70    1-3  
6. Infernal Trogs 5\4     6\5    35\65    1-3
7. Hobgoblins 5\3     5\7    38\50    1-2
8. Master Gremlins      4\4     4\5    32\40    1-2  -------> Ranged (8 shots)    
9. Familiars 4\4     4\7    38\60    1-2

Critters sprecialities

Most of HoMM3 creatures have an unique feature called speciality.Some of those are widely known, but some still remain elusive even for more experienced players.I have made some tests to discover how the critters specialities really work.

Cavaliers/Champions-Jousting bonus=the basic ideea is that the further the unit, the greater the attack.for exemple when the attacker’s attack equals the defender’s defense, 1 champion will perform 20-25 dmg on another champion.But this is when they are face to face.With each hex the damage grows by +1.so on grass when attacking another champion at 10 hexes, my champ will deal 30-35 dmg.Also if hasted, the damage inceresses even more.

Archangels- ressurection=the resurection ability is widely known.Most people know that 1 AA can ressurect 100HP.So 1 AA can ressurect 10 pikemen.But when wearing the vial of lifeblood?or when aging comes into play?The AA ability relates strictly to the HP.So if for some reason the HP of a unit lowers or raises, the AA will rerssurect 100HP.(if a pikeman is aged he will have 5 HP, so the AA will ressurect 20 instead of 10)

Dwarves/Battle dwarves-magic resistance=they have 20/40 %magic resistance.Not much to say about that.

Dendroids-binding into place-the affected unit cannot move, but can attack adjacent units.Efect expires when the attacking dendroid stack dies or moves away.

Silver Pegasi-magic damper-increases spell cost with 2

Unicorn/war unicorns-blinding/aura of magic resistance-blinding lasts for 3 rounds(including the round in  that was casted).About the aura of magic resistance you can find more from xarfax's oracle

Stone/Iron golems-reduced damage from spells=Spells make half damage on stone and a quarter damage on Iron golems.So 50/ 75% spell reduction.

magi/Arch magi-reduce spell cost by two.Arch magi attack deals full damage to enemies behind walls.No melee penalties

master genie-casts beneficial spells at spell power 6

Familiars-magic channel=After your opponet casts a spell, the familiars will drain an additional 1/5 from that spells cost and give it to you.This means for exemple that exp slow will cost him 6 sp and exp implosion 24.You’ll get 1 sp if he casts slow on you and 4 sp if he implodes.

Pit lords-demon summoning =demon hording was a hot subject for a long time.You can find all info here

Efreets Sultans-fire shield=I have made a lot of testing with this one and it lead me to one conclusion:The fireshield will deal aprox 1/4  from the damage performed by the attacker.here are some values;first number is the attacker's damage done to the efreeti and the second is the damage done by fire shield(12/3;89/18;37/9;62/16;73/18)

Basilkis/Greater basilkis-petrifying attack=the unit cannot move/attack for 3 rounds including the round in which the basilkis attack occurred,take 50% damage, unstoned when attacked.

Wivern monarch-poison=Lowers an attacked units HP by 1/10 per round and lasts for 3 rounds, so in the end it lowers the units life by 30%

Medusa queen-Stone gaze=Same effect as the basilkis attack

Scorpicore-Paralyze=same effect as medusa&basilkis

Zombies-disease=lowers the attack and defense to a unit by 2.Effect lasts for 3 rounds.  

Wright-drain life=Each stack of wrights drains 2 sp from the opponent.7 stacks drain 14 sp/round

ogre magi-Can cast bloodlust spell on one ally per round at spell power 6, advanced level.

thunderbird-20% chance for thunderbolt spell which does 10 damage per each thunderbird to target.

ciclops king-can attack seige walls at advanced ballistics level.

behemoth/Ancient behemoth-target is able to use only 60%/20% of its defence when attacked by (ancient) behemoth.
